About Port Huron

Home to 2 paper mills with heaps of businesses in the tourism and the automotive industry, Port Huron sits in the county of St Clair in Michigan. Sitting on the St Clair River at the southern end of Lake Huron, you can cross the Blue Water Bridge to get to Point Edward in Ontario, Canada. Following the Civil War, Port Huron trailed New York City in the number of immigrants pouring into its city.

The city is touted as being the "central city" of the St Clair County with more than 3,544 acres of waterways within its limits. You can take a look around the marina, meander along the boardwalk or check out the historic downtown area. For the history geek there is the park where once Fort St Joseph (1686) stood that was a French Garrison base up until 1688. There is also the Fort Gratiot Lighthouse (1829) standing at 26m tall and still guiding ships through the narrow fast flowing St Clair River and the Lightship Huron to gush over. Head to the Port Huron Museum and check out the Grand Trunk Railway Depot. The site where Thomas Edison at the tender age of 12 would depart on a daily basis on the Huron-Detroit run, selling newspapers to support himself. There is the Port Huron Museum of Arts and History to explore, as well as the Grand Trunk Western Railroad Tunnel that opened in 1891, an international submarine railway tunnel and the first in the world.

For those not into the musty historical years, the town does have 14 public parks to relax in, numerous playgrounds which must mean there are a lot of kids in the area, tennis courts, swimming pools and 2 public beaches to have a splash at.
